Myself and connor have to do a little presentation tomorrow night and I wondered if anyone can offer any advice as to what image resolution we should use if we intend to project onto a screen appox 6' square from powerpoint.

Unfortunately I have no idea what projector we will be using.

Few projectors have a resolution greater than 1024 x 768 pixels, so I'd aim for that.
07/07/2009 03:03:26 PM · #3
I agree with Scalvert. If the image is displayed fullscreen, go for that. Even if not, that is a reasonable size to use.

I believe PowerPoint standard slides are 1000 pixels x 750 pixels, so no need to go much beyond that.
